Transaction

dba5c24ae48c52329a45a93894db16a4ebe7bbae0a48dcd68d7a99b824bc9a77
300,808 confirmations
Timestamp
1595503217
Block640,415
Fee4,826 sats
Fee rate25.5 sats/vB
view on mempool.space

Inputs & Outputs